🔍 Documentation Tips
One of the biggest opportunities for success on this assignment is clearly separating subjective and objective findings.
Subjective = What the Patient Reports
Examples include:
· Symptoms
· Health history
· Symptoms the patient admits or denies during the ROS
· Patient concerns
Objective = What the Clinician Finds
Examples include:
· Inspection findings
· Palpation findings
· Percussion findings
· Auscultation findings
A helpful question to ask yourself:
“Did the patient tell me this, or did I observe it?”
If the patient reported it, it belongs in the history. If you observed it, it belongs in the physical exam.
